C9 vs FLY: A Clash of Titans

The highly-anticipated clash between Cloud9 and FlyQuest sparked a lot of excitement, largely because of its closely contested nature. Spectators were privy to an impressive display of talent from both teams. As one spectator remarked, “Flawless play from FLY. Even when C9 tried to take the lead, FLY was quick to counter.” This sentiment encapsulates the game’s spirit — while Cloud9 aimed to apply pressure, FlyQuest handled it skillfully, preventing any significant advantages from emerging.

During the game, spectators appreciated and commented on FlyQuest’s tactical moves, specifically their successful team battles and their skill at preventing Cloud9 from major confrontations. The conversations expressed a favorable opinion of FlyQuest’s performance, with many viewers considering them as the dominant side. However, there were also comments suggesting that Cloud9’s playstyle resembled a group already packing for Worlds, indicating they need to improve as the playoffs approach.

Lyon’s Fatal Flaws

Contrarily, Lyon’s game against Dignitas left fans puzzled and bewildered. The comment section was ablaze with astonishment and disbelief, particularly after Lyon let slip a substantial lead in their contest. One comment encapsulated the sentiment: “Lyon giving away a lead? Impossible.” Opinions diverged significantly, as users engaged in discussions about how such a strong beginning could end in a loss.

The main focus of our debate centered on critical instances, especially during team battles where one action might have significantly changed the game’s final result. A user highlighted a crucial Dragon fight and argued, “Oddie was absolutely responsible for that last Dragon fight throw. If he had taken them when he had three within reach… This often presents a dilemma between boldness and prudence, a challenge many players encounter in their battles – the thrilling instant when you could strike the decisive blow, but indecision can lead to disaster instead.
